Reorganisation of Indian States: Milestone in Admi Reorganisation of Indian States: Milestone in Administrative and Linguistic Unity

#OnThisDay: On November 1, 1956, the States Reorganisation Act came into effect, reorganising India’s states and union territories mainly on linguistic lines, grouping people who spoke the same language into single states.

From Tsar Bomba to Pokhran: World’s Most Powerfu From Tsar Bomba to Pokhran: World’s Most Powerful Nuclear Tests

#OnThisDay: On October 30, 1961, the Soviet Union tested Tsar Bomba, the most powerful nuclear weapon ever detonated.
